borg4win - BorgBackup for Windows

borg4win is a packaging of BorgBackup for Windows systems. It provides a self-contained Cygwin-based environment with BorgBackup, Python, OpenSSH, and required utilities already included, offering a ready-to-use command-line backup solution for Windows.

Features

  • Complete BorgBackup implementation: Full-featured BorgBackup for Windows
  • Deduplication: Efficient storage by saving only unique data chunks across all backups
  • Compression: Built-in compression support for space-efficient backups
  • Encryption: Optional authenticated encryption for secure backups
  • Local and remote repositories: Support for both local and SSH-based remote backup destinations
  • Incremental backups: Fast, space-efficient incremental backups
  • Data integrity: Integrity checking to guarantee data consistency
  • Bundled dependencies: Includes Python, OpenSSH, and Cygwin runtime
  • Portable: Unzip and run, no installation or system modifications required
  • Wide compatibility: Works on Windows Vista and newer

Github Repo